Day: 05 - Agra
Morning at sunrise visit the magnificent Taj Mahal - one of the seven wonders of the world without a doubt the most extravagant expression of love ever created. 20,000 men worked for over 17 years to build this memorial to Shah Jahan's beloved wife. You can also visit the Red Fort - the rusty red sandstone fort of Agra and majestic on the banks of river Yamuna and the construction was started by Emperor Akbar in 1566. In the Diwan-i-Am ,a hall of columns of red sandstone with a throne alcove of inlaid marble at the back, the Emperor heard public petitions. In the Diwan-i-Khas where marble pavilions with floral inlays are ethereal atmosphere, the Emperor sat on his peacock throne of gems nails and met foreign ambassadors and rulers environmental realms. Agra :
Agra is a part of the state of Uttar Pradesh, in the northern region of India. It is a part of the great northern plains and is situated on the west bank of river Yamuna. Agra was the seat of the imperial Mughal court during the 16th and 17th centuries, before the capital was shifted to Delhi. The city, strategically located on the banks of the Yamuna and along the Grand Trunk Road, flourished under the patronage of the emperors Akbar, Jahangir and Shah Jahan, attracting artisans from Persia and Central Asia, and also from other parts of India, who built luxurious forts, palaces and gardens. Of these, the Taj Mahal, the Agra Fort and Akbar's abandoned capital of Fatehpur Sikri have been declared World Heritage Sites by UNESCO. With the decline of the Mughals, Agra was captured by the Jats, the Marathas, and finally by the British, early in the 19th century.

Jaipur :
J
aipur is a tourist's delight. The city incurred its name, its foundations and its careful planning, to the great warrior - astronomer Maharaja Jai Singh II. Jaipur is known as Pink City as it was painted pink in honor of the visit of the Prince of Wales in 1876. It is an extremely colorful city, and in the evening light, the pink and the orange buildings exude a magical glow, which is complemented by the vibrantly attired Rajasthanis. Camel drawn carts are a passing street scene in Jaipur. The city also offers an endless variety of crafts and paintings. Few of the prime attractions of Jaipur are various forts and palaces such as Amer Palace; City Palace, the imposing gateway of the City Palace is guarded by stone elephants; Hawa Mahal, a multi-layered palace, with a profusion of windows and stone screens; Jai Garh; Jal Mahal, Jaipur's lake palace, surrounded with water and many others.

Ranthambore :
Ranthambore National Park is one of the biggest and most renowned national park in Northern India. The park is located in the Sawai Madhopur district of southeastern Rajasthan, which is about 130 km from Jaipur. Being considered as one of the famous and former hunting grounds of the Maharajas of Jaipur, today the Ranthambore National Park terrain is major wildlife tourist attraction spot that has pulled the attention of many wildlife photographers and lovers in this destination.Ranthambore National park is spread over an area of 1,334 sq km along with its nearby sanctuaries like - the Mansingh Sanctuary and the Kaila Devi Sanctuary.The park is majorly famous for its tigers and is one of the best locations in India to see the majestic predators in its natural habitat. The tigers can be easily spotted even during the day time busy at their ordinary quest- hunting and taking proper care of their young ones. Ranthambore is also counted as the famous heritage site because of the pictorial ruins that dot the wildlife park.
